Cost of Living in Hanumangarh - Updated Prices & Insights

Solo nomad: Estimated monthly costs are $241 (excluding rent), and $360 including rent.
Family of 3: Estimated monthly costs are $571 (excluding rent), and $805 including rent.

Cost of Living in Hanumangarh - Frequently Asked Questions
How does Hanumangarh stack up for overall affordability for travelers, expats, and digital nomads?
Hanumangarh tends to offer a practical balance of costs and access to everyday needs. The city avoids the rent spikes found in larger metros, giving you housing options that can fit shorter stays or longer assignments without excessive strain. Local markets, street food, and public transit contribute to a sensible, forgivable cost pattern for daily life. You'll trade a few metropolitan conveniences for more authentic experiences and slower rhythms that can boost productivity and well-being. Cost of Living in Hanumangarh gives a framework for comparison, but your actual numbers rise or fall with your lifestyle and neighborhood. Tip: Choose a neighborhood near transit and markets to keep errands simple and predictable.
What does daily life look like in terms of housing search, food options, transport, and practical errands in Hanumangarh?
Daily life here centers on practical budgeting and straightforward conveniences. When you search for housing, consider short-term options like guesthouses or modest apartments near markets or bus routes; longer stays reward you with neighborhood feel and affordable rent, depending on size and location. Food is varied and approachable: fresh produce in markets, affordable thalis, and flavorful street bites. Transport is practical: auto rickshaws, cycles, and occasional bus rides keep trips flexible without a car. Errands blend with daily routines, and entrepreneurial coffee spots or co-working spaces can suit remote work. Hanumangarh living cost tends to align with a slower pace and local pace of life. Tip: Build a simple weekly budget around essential groceries, transport, and occasional outings to stay flexible.
What factors influence quality of life and a budgeting framework, including seasonality and neighborhood fit?
Quality of life here is shaped by pace, access to community spaces, and budget-conscious choices. For a budgeting framework, anchor your plan on essential needs – rent, groceries, utilities, transport – and allow a buffer for seasonal demands like cooling during hot months. Seasonality affects activities: winter markets, temple gatherings, and evening strolls shape your routine, while summer heat nudges you toward early starts and indoor breaks. Neighborhood fit often hinges on proximity to markets, schools, or coworking hubs; you might prefer a quieter residential pocket or a more active bazaar area. Local services support daily tasks, and a steady social calendar helps balance work and life. Tip: Prioritize neighborhoods with good connectivity to your work and easy access to groceries.
